Создание сайта на WordPress: Beget
Beget для WordPress
Заголовок раздела «Beget для WordPress»Beget — российский хостинг-провайдер с shared-тарифами и облачными VPS. WordPress можно установить двумя способами: автоматически через Marketplace (готовая сборка) или вручную.
Способ 1: WordPress через Marketplace (VPS)
Заголовок раздела «Способ 1: WordPress через Marketplace (VPS)»Beget Cloud предлагает готовую сборку WordPress со всем окружением — установка в несколько кликов.
Что входит в сборку
Заголовок раздела «Что входит в сборку»- Ubuntu 24.04
- MySQL
- Nginx + Apache + mod_php
- WordPress (актуальная версия)
- Бесплатный SSL-сертификат (выпускается автоматически)
Пошаговая установка
Заголовок раздела «Пошаговая установка»- Панель управления Beget → Облако → Создать сервер
- На вкладке Маркетплейс выберите «WordPress»
- Заполните параметры:
- Домен — на котором будет сайт (SSL выпустится автоматически)
- Название сайта
- Логин администратора (для входа в
wp-admin) - Email администратора (контактный + для SSL)
- Пароль администратора
- Опционально: отметить плагины Elementor (конструктор) и YoastSEO (SEO)
- Нажать Создать
После создания сервера реквизиты придут на email. Вход в админку: https://ваш-домен.ru/wp-admin.
FAQ по серверу (из инструкции Beget)
Заголовок раздела «FAQ по серверу (из инструкции Beget)»| Что | Где |
|---|---|
| Файлы сайта | /var/www/wordpress |
| Конфиг Nginx | /etc/nginx/nginx.conf, виртуальный хост: /etc/nginx/sites-enabled/wordpress |
| Конфиг Apache | /etc/apache2/sites-enabled/wordpress.conf |
| Конфиг PHP | /etc/php/8.4/apache2/php.ini |
Как сменить домен
Заголовок раздела «Как сменить домен»- Измените A-запись нового домена на IP вашего VPS
- В админке WordPress: Настройки → Общие → измените поля «Адрес WordPress (URL)» и «Адрес сайта (URL)»
- Сохраните
Подробнее о смене домена — Как изменить адрес сайта WordPress.
Способ 2: Shared-хостинг
Заголовок раздела «Способ 2: Shared-хостинг»Для shared-тарифов Beget используйте автоустановщик Softaculous в панели управления:
- Панель управления → Каталог CMS → WordPress → Установить
- Укажите домен, логин и пароль администратора
- Нажмите Установить
Общая схема — в Как установить WordPress?.
Подключение CDN к WordPress
Заголовок раздела «Подключение CDN к WordPress»Beget предлагает встроенный CDN-сервис (платный). Подключается через плагин W3 Total Cache.
Создание CDN-ресурса
Заголовок раздела «Создание CDN-ресурса»- Панель Beget → Облако → Создать сервис → CDN
- Выберите источник: домен сайта (или S3-бакет, если настроен)
- Опционально: укажите собственный поддомен (например,
cdn.ваш-домен.ru) - Нажмите Создать CDN
- В настройках ресурса включите CORS с доменом сайта
Настройка W3 Total Cache
Заголовок раздела «Настройка W3 Total Cache»- Установите плагин «W3 Total Cache» из репозитория WordPress
- Performance → General Settings → CDN
- Выберите тип Generic Mirror, сохраните
- CDN → Advanced Settings → Configuration: Objects
- В поле «Replace site’s hostname with» укажите домен CDN-сервиса
- Нажмите Test Mirror — должно быть «Test passed»
- Сохраните и включите CDN
Статический контент (CSS, JS, изображения) начнёт загружаться через CDN.
Если у вас уже настроено кэширование на сайте и нужно только добавить CDN — в мастере настройки W3 Total Cache нажмите Skip и настройте только секцию CDN.